Human Resources Officer – Construction Division (CON022423)

Job Description:

REPORTS TO:                     Division Director

Responsibilities:

  • Provide assistance with clerical tasks;
  • Provide technical support for all construction related activities including recruitment, onboarding, and offboarding;
  • Create and maintain accurate, up to date complete personnel records and systems in HRIS;
  • Liaison with the other construction division staff;
  • Liaison with La Commission de la construction du Québec (CCQ);
  • Oversee the application of the CCQ collective agreements and offer support in the application of disciplinary process for construction workers and resources;
  • Ensure all internal and external policies and procedures are followed;
  • Assist the Director in addressing CCQ non-compliance complaints;
  • Other responsibilities and directives as assigned.

Qualifications:

  • DEC or certificate in Human Resources, Industrial Relations, Administration, or a related field;
  • Experience working in recruitment and/or in administrative/clerical tasks, and/or with an HRIS system;
  • 3 years of experience in construction or related field, an asset;
  • Experience working with CCQ and working knowledge of the construction industry, an asset;
  • Good communication skills in at least two (2) of the three (3) languages: Inuktitut, English and/or French;
  • Experience working in a team environment and ability to work autonomously;
  • Demonstrated ability in solution focused approach to problem solving;
  • Demonstrated good organizational skills, time management and prioritizing skills;
  • Demonstrates integrity and discretion to assure the confidentiality of the nature of the work;
  • Demonstrated experience in customer service;
  • Have a functional working knowledge of Microsoft Office.
